In Japan, a country prone to earthquakes, typhoons, and other natural calamities, hotels are well-prepared to handle emergency situations and offer assistance to guests affected by unforeseen events. The staff members are trained to respond swiftly and efficiently to ensure the safety and well-being of their guests. They work tirelessly to provide support, guidance, and reassurance to those affected by the tragedy, offering a compassionate ear and a helping hand when it is needed the most. During times of crisis, hotels in Japan serve as temporary shelters for guests who may have been displaced from their homes or find themselves stranded in unfamiliar surroundings. These establishments provide a safe and secure environment where individuals can rest, recuperate, and access essential services such as food, water, and communication facilities. Hotels also collaborate with local authorities and emergency response teams to coordinate relief efforts and ensure that guests receive the necessary assistance and care.
